As a designer, I believe that with respect to creating sustainable contemporary buildings, one has to capitalise on the contemporary technology and at the same time respect the age-old skills and wisdom of our master builders, craftsmen, and artisans for the survival of society as a whole.

The design sensibility of the architect and the user together plays a bigger role in making a building sustainable rather than simply the use of innovative materials that claim to be greener and sustainable. In my opinion, sustainability is a much more serious term to internalize as a system as it is all about how sensitively we blend traditional wisdom and our rich Indian heritage with contemporary technology.

Sustainability is all about values that need to be internalized and must go beyond statistics!
